Public records show eight inspections at Tobu Teriyaki Grill Oriental Eatery stretching back to 2022. The newest entry in the record is dated Mar 27, 2026. Low risk means the most recent visit produced few or no significant findings.

Recent visits have produced comparable findings, with counts hovering near four violations per visit.

“Time/temperature control for safety food cold held” accounts for the largest share of issues, appearing two times across the record.

Compared to the broader Boca Raton restaurant scene, where the average is 74, this is a stronger showing. There isn't much in the file that would give a customer pause.
